Understanding Gambia

The Gambia’s unique geography, following the Gambia River inland, means nearly all its land borders are with Senegal. Crossings are concentrated along roads that traverse the narrow country, often linking towns on either side of the river. Ferries and bridges play an important role in connectivity. Border posts are typically busy but small-scale, reflecting strong cultural and economic ties between communities on both sides

Travel Tip

The Gambia follows the course of the Gambia River, giving many road journeys a close connection to the water. English is the official language, making conversations straightforward for many visitors, while local markets provide plenty of chances to sample everyday Gambian life.
